Criteria processed by our AI


Our AI can identify, structure, and tag data within a PDF to enhance its accessibility. The table below outlines the PDF/UA standards that have been considered, along with their alignment with European standards. Only the criteria related to data structuring and content accessibility within a PDF have been included.

PDF/UA Standard Equivalent to the European Web Standards (EN 301 549 V3.2.1) Additional Information on the Results
7.1 General 1.3.1 Info and relationships The actual content is tagged with standard tags
Artifacts do not appear in the structural tree
7.2 Text 3.1.1 Language of document Reading order
The main language is recognized and defined
7.3 Graphics 1.1.1 Non-text content Images and artifacts
Generated alternatives
7.4 Headings 1.3.1 Info and relationships Hierarchical headings
Non-hierarchical headings
7.5 Tables 1.3.1 Information et relations When the layout is standard
7.6 Lists 1.3.1 Information et relations Including nested lists
7.8 Page headers and footers 1.3.1 Information et relations Elements repeated on each page
7.9 Notes and references 1.3.1 Information et relations Each note has a unique identifier
7.10 Optional content 1.1.1 Non-text content Non-rendering of elements such as layers and comments
7.12 Article threads 1.3.2 Meaningful sequence Reading order
Hierarchical headings and bookmarks
7.17 Navigation 1.3.2 Meaningful sequence Accessible from the table of contents
7.18 Annotations 2.4.4 Link purpose (in context)
2.4.3 Focus order
Annotations, tab order, links
7.20 XObjects Specific to PDF Inherent to the file
7.21 Fonts Specific to PDF Inherent to the file
